Looking at the flat numbers on Moral1s, as the utility, debuffs and other morales are a little harder to compare,
A Damage dealer morale can deal 1200 damage, and a healer morale can burstheal for 1800.

While the Squigpet morale ofc will scale better with gear, but at the risk of being metigated via detaunts, guard, challenges etc. it should have some more wiggleroom.
This being a burst morale and increasing the tempo of a fight seem okay with me, but if it ends up being more than the 1800heal morale 1 can catch it might need to see reduction.

For example in the uptime, if this morale can be often timed to finish one target and still get the benefit of killing/presureing a 2nd target while the effect it still on, then that is an unmatched offensive morale ability simply because of the duration of the morale length.

Meatbombs rr 70+ SH roughly 10hours played since patch.
Suggestion: 10sec duration and see if that is more suiting/ too little?
